Location

Yelf's Hotel is located in Ryde, the Gateway to the Isle of Wight, just steps away from miles of sandy beaches. The hotel is a short distance from local attractions, offering easy access to adventure parks and scenic coastal paths. Outdoor enthusiasts can explore Ryde Beach, which provides panoramic views and various water activities.

Rooms

Accommodations at Yelf's Hotel include single rooms, suites, and self-catering options, catering to a range of guest needs. The hotel preserves its historical charm while providing modern comforts through recent refurbishments. Each room offers a unique experience, making it suitable for family getaways or business trips.

Dining

The on-site Restaurant serves a variety of dishes made with the finest local ingredients, featuring options for lunch and dinner. Guests can enjoy traditional British comfort food, including a classic Roast Sunday Lunch. A well-curated wine and beer selection accompanies the meals, enhancing the dining experience.

Weddings

Yelf's Hotel is an officially registered venue for Civil Weddings, with over 40 years of experience in hosting special events. The historic setting accommodates up to 45 guests, providing a memorable backdrop for weddings and celebrations. Couples can expect dedicated assistance from the hotel's experienced team to help plan their special day.

Dining Onsite

Yelf's Hotel offers a delightful culinary experience with its onsite dining options, blending traditional British and European flavors in a cozy, air-conditioned setting. Guests can indulge in a variety of dishes, perfect for every palate, including a beloved Roast Sunday Lunch and tempting homemade sweet treats.
Yelf'S Hotel Ryde  Restaurant photo
Yelf'S Hotel Ryde  Restaurant photo
Yelf'S Hotel Ryde  Restaurant photo

Dutch Room

British, European
Ambiance
Traditional with a newly extended air-conditioned layout, providing comfort for relaxation and socializing.
Key Offerings
Highlights include a selection of vegetarian, vegan, gluten-free, and dairy-free options, along with a traditional Roast Sunday Lunch that promises to satisfy cravings.
Reservation
Not specified
Open for lunch from 12:00 PM to 3:00 PM and for dinner from 6:00 PM to 9:00 PM, with late dining on Sundays until 9:00 PM.

Yelf's Hotel enjoys a central Ryde location, making it convenient for exploring with shops, restaurants, and transport links like the hovercraft and bus station nearby. Guests often highlight the spacious rooms, some designed to accommodate up to three or four people with extra beds. Breakfast is a popular choice, with many enjoying the cooked-to-order service. While some guests have noted the decor could use updating, the convenient location and hearty breakfast options generally make for a pleasant stay.
